>> When AUCTeX creates LaTeX buffers anhd files with `TeX-region-create'
>> it uses the function `find-file-noselect', which is wrong since it
>> triggers all modes and hooks that should not be triggered in such a
>> case.
>
> What's the alternative?  Since it compares the contents of the old
> region file with the new region, there's no way not to find the old
> region file.

Well, of course that's wrong.  We could also use some plain buffer with
`get-buffer-create' and `insert-file-contents' instead of
`find-file-noselect'.  But when using that,

  1. and setting buffer-file-name to the region file, I get queries
     about the region file changed, and if I really want to save it

  2. and not setting buffer-file-name to the region file and using
     `write-file' instead of `save-buffer', I get one new region buffer
     per changed region, e.g., _region_.tex, _region_<2>,
     _region_.tex<3>...
